Variant summary
Our verdict is Benign. The variant received -15 ACMG points: 0P and 15B. BP4_StrongBP6_ModerateBP7BS1BS2
The NM_139318.5(KCNH5):c.819C>T(p.Pro273Pro)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000296 in 1,614,094 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
KCNH5 (HGNC:6254): (potassium voltage-gated channel subfamily H member 5) This gene encodes a member of voltage-gated potassium channels. Members of this family have diverse functions, including regulating neurotransmitter and hormone release, cardiac function, and cell volume. This protein is an outward-rectifying, noninactivating channel.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2013]
KCNH5 Gene-Disease associations (from GenCC):
- infantile-onset epilepsyInheritance: AD Classification: DEFINITIVE Submitted by: ClinGen
- developmental and epileptic encephalopathy 112Inheritance: AD Classification: STRONG Submitted by: G2P
